My Only Comfort
lyrics by Paul Treick, 1990
From Heidelberg Catechsim Q. 1
tune: "The Solid Rock"
by Dimitri Bortniansky
In life and death my comfort is:
With soul and body, I am His.
Christ bought me with His precious blood
And set me free from Satan's bond.
IN LIFE, IN DEATH, MY COMFORT IS:
REDEEMED BY JESUS, I AM HIS!
I am not my own, nor would I be--
By Jesus' blood, my soul's set free.
My sovereign Lord has made me whole--
Imputing life to my dead soul.
IN LIFE, IN DEATH, MY COMFORT IS:
REDEEMED BY JESUS, I AM HIS!
Adopted as a child of God,
My Father seeks my every good.
Sustained by Him, kept in His care,
He numbers even every hair.
IN LIFE, IN DEATH, MY COMFORT IS:
REDEEMED BY JESUS, I AM HIS!
God's wisdom, grace, and love most pure,
My whole salvation does secure.
Ordained by God, so must it be--
Affliction to prosperity
IN LIFE, IN DEATH, MY COMFORT IS:
REDEEMED BY JESUS, I AM HIS!
God's gift to me-- eternal life--
Is mine amidst all earthly strife.
No doubts or fears my soul can lure;
His Spirit does this life assure.
IN LIFE, IN DEATH, MY COMFORT IS:
REDEEMED BY JESUS, I AM HIS!
By grace, my life is guided still,
With ready mind to do His will.
I'll live my life His name to praise;
For Christ the Lord, my Saviour is!
IN LIFE, IN DEATH, MY COMFORT IS:
REDEEMED BY JESUS, I AM HIS!
Amen
